I've been using Merak/Icewarp email server for a long long
time. Like
20+ years, it's just worked, and worked, and worked. The
software has
been slowly migrating into becoming an MS exchange
replacement with
Groupware/files/cloud, and has made just a simple
SMTP/IMAP/POP3/webmail
server very difficult and expensive.
I know that moving systems is bothersome, especially with
users who
might need to be 'touched' to update settings. But I think
it's time to
start looking at other options.
Has anyone had to do this recently. What system did you
migrate
to/from? I have a couple hundred users spread across about
50 domains.
